3. Special attention for children's data
The Avondvierdaagse is an event for children from "groep 3" (around age 6) upwards. The participants are therefore minors. We think it is important to be honest and careful about this.
- Registration is done by a parent or guardian. A child does not register itself; a parent or guardian does. In doing so, the parent or guardian gives consent for the processing of the child's data that is needed for participation.
- We only process children's data that is needed for participation and safety. Specifically this involves the child's name, the chosen distance (5 or 10 km), the school, the class or year group, the child's date of birth, the U-Pas number (where applicable) and the medal number. The date of birth is data of a minor and is collected with the consent of the parent or guardian at registration. No medical data or allergies are processed.
- Purpose. The children's data is used to assign the child to the correct route and distance, to provide the stamp card and medal, and to keep the walking event safe.
- The volunteer planner contains no children's data. The planner only holds data of adult volunteers. The "school" field in a volunteer profile refers to the school of the volunteer's child, but contains no data about the child itself.
Are you a parent or guardian and would you like to know which data of your child has been processed, or would you like to have it corrected or deleted? Please contact us at info@a4dooginal.nl.

5. Cookies and statistics
Our website only places functional and necessary cookies and additionally uses Google Analytics for anonymous statistics.
- Functional storage. We use your browser's local storage to remember your cookie choice. The volunteer planner uses a session cookie so you stay logged in. This storage is necessary and is used without consent.
- Google Analytics (GA4). We use Google Analytics to see how the website is used, so we can improve it. Google Analytics on this site is configured with Consent Mode v2. This means that no analytics cookies are placed and no identifiable measurement takes place as long as you have not given consent. Without consent, at most cookieless, aggregated signals are sent. Only after you click "Accept" in the cookie banner does the full analytics measurement with cookies become active. We have IP anonymisation enabled and do not use Google Analytics for advertising; advertising-related storage is always disabled.
- Cookie banner. On your first visit a banner appears with which you can accept or decline the statistics. Your choice is remembered in your browser. You can always revise your choice by clearing your browser's storage.
In Google Analytics the retention period for user and event data is set to 2 months. After that, this data is automatically deleted.
